On average across the year,
yes, Lake Forest, California is hotter than
Lynwood, California
.
Lake Forest, California has an average temperature of 20°C/68°F and Lynwood, California has an average temperature of 19°C/66°F.
Lake Forest, California's hottest month is August,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F, which is hotter than Lynwood, California's hottest month (also August, with an average maximum temperature of 29°C/84°F).

On average across the year,
no, Lake Forest, California has less rain than
Lynwood, California. Lake Forest, California has an average annual rainfall of 245mm and Lynwood, California has an average annual rainfall of 306mm.
Lake Forest, California's wettest month is December, with an average monthly rainfall of 61mm, which is drier than Lynwood, California's wettest month (also December, with an average monthly rainfall of 78mm).
The midpoint of Lake Forest, California is approximately 36 miles (58km) south east of Lynwood, California.
